'GitHub had an obligation, under California law, to keep off (or to remove from) its site Social Security numbers and other Personal Information,' the suit says.

for its link to a massive Capital One hack, alleging the company is guilty of negligence, negligenceviolation of the federal Wiretap Act and violation of the California civil code. The suit also levies charges against Capital One.

Capital One announced earlier this week that it had suffered a hack that exposed the personal information of 106 million people, including the social security numbers of 140,000 customers and the bank account numbers of 80,000 customers.
